Guard of your heart

Organiser: @levievent "LeviMonth25"
Canon era! Comforting love! Fluffy romance! 900 words!
Summary: Levi thinks you're too weak to protect him until you remind him that while you can't shield his body, you can guard his heart.
Tags: @theremainsof @spouseofleviackerman @levisbrat25 @itsnathateasy @violentvaleska @meowmewow7 @dreamerofthewest @mikabella7 @satorella @sugacor3 @darkstarlight82 @derealizationns @sweetheartzs @raginginferno267 @beth-nina
Day 27: What do I need protection from, you?
Levi's room feels heavier than usual. Papers scatter across Levi's desk, ink stains fresh from his notes. His jaw is tight, lips pressed into a thin line. You can tell hes already in a foul mood, the kind of day where every little thing sets him off.
Makes sense because today he's signing the reports of the soldiers who died in the recent expedition. He's probably blaming himself for their deaths, not being able to protect them. So you decide to check on him. When you step in, he doesn't even look up. His hands are clenched, his pen scratching too hard against the paper until the nib nearly breaks.
"Levi," you call softly, leaning against the doorframe.
His eyes finally lift, grey and sharp, cutting through you like a blade. "What do you want?"
You walk over anyway, unfazed by his tone. "Just checking on you."
His glare hardens. "Tch. Don't waste your time."
You fold your arms, a small smile tugging at your lips. "But I'm here to protect you."
The words hang in the air like smoke. Levi blinks, then scoffs in disbelief, pushing his chair back with a sharp scrape. "Protect me? Don't be ridiculous." His voice rises slightly, strained with irritation. "How the hell are you going to protect me? You can't even hold your stance properly during drills. You're not strong. If anything, you'd slow me down."
His words come out harsher than he intends, sharp enough to sting. He snaps his gaze away instantly, jaw tightening showing he already regrets saying it.
But instead of looking hurt, you chuckle quietly, shaking your head. "You're right. I can't protect you physically. Not like you protect everyone else."
Levi frowns, eyes narrowing at your calmness. "Then what the hell are you talking about?"
You step closer, slow but steady, until you're standing right in front of him. His brows twitch, just faintly but he doesn't move.
"I mean this," you say gently, tapping a finger against his chest right over his heart. "I can protect this."
Levi stiffens. "What kind of useless shit is that supposed to mean?"
You smile, soft and unshaken. "It means I can protect you from your harmful thoughts so that you won't blame yourself. Your secrets are safe with me. If you need to rage, if you need to curse, if you need to break down, do it with me. You don't have to keep it all bottled up and hurt yourself more. Your heart's safe with me, Levi."
His brows furrow, his gaze unreadable. The silence stretches, heavy with words unsaid.
"You don't understand," he speaks finally, voice low and rough. "Carrying this weight isn't something you can just share. I don't want your pity. I don't want to dump my shit on you."
"It's not pity," you counter softly. "It's trust. You carry so much already. Let me carry some of it with you. Not on the battlefield. Here. With me."
Levi looks away sharply, his fists tightening on his knees. You catch how his jaw works as if he's fighting something inside him. His silence says enough, your words hit deeper than he wants to admit.
You don't push further. Instead, you walk to his shelf, grab his favorite tin, and brew him a fresh cup of tea. The quiet clink of porcelain fills the room as you place it in front of him after some times.
"Drink this," you say simply.He stares at the steaming cup, then at you. "You really are a pain in the ass."
You grin, waving lightly as you head toward the door. "Maybe. But I'm your pain in the ass. Remember, you can come to me anytime."
For a moment, all Levi can do is watch your back as you leave, the faint scent of tea and warmth lingering behind you. His hand hovers over the cup before wrapping around it, the warmth seeping into his cold fingers.
And though he would never admit it out loud, the weight pressing on his chest feels just a little lighter.
"Tch…" he mutters under his breath, taking a sip. "…brat."

Not Just Anyone

Organiser: @levievent "LeviMonth25"
Canon universe! Fluffy romance! Comforting Romance! 1.8k words!
Summary: Levi isn't a man who gives himself easily but after seeing you suffering he offers you something rare—his trust, his love, and a chance at a life by his side.
Tags: @theremainsof @spouseofleviackerman @levisbrat25 @itsnathateasy @violentvaleska @meowmewow7 @dreamerofthewest @mikabella7 @satorella @sugacor3 @darkstarlight82 @derealizationns @sweetheartzs @raginginferno267 @beth-nina
Day 21 + Day 24: (This isn't an offer I make just to anyone, think carefully) + (I know you're hiding something)
The barracks are quiet in that way even the wind seems to be holding its breath. You're supposed to be asleep. Instead you're in the supply room, scrubbing a stain out of a cloak like the fabric offended you personally. So definitely, you don't hear him until he speaks.
"Everyone else is asleep."
You jump, then try to pretend you didn't. "So I'm unique. Good to know."
Levi steps into the doorway, shadow cutting the room in half. He looks like he always does at this hour, shirt sleeves rolled, hair a little out of place, eyes tired. He doesn't move closer, just watches, like he's trying to understand what you're hiding because you’re trying your best not to break.
"I told you I'd handle the report," he says.
"I know. This isn't about the report."
You say as you keep scrubbing until the cloth squeals under your knuckles. It isn't about the cloak either. It's about the way a noble from the Interior smiled at you in town today and called you "pretty little distraction" like he was picking up a thing from a shelf.
Levi's eyes sharpen. He always reads what you don't say first. "Who was it?"
"Just… someone who thinks rank is a personality." You force a shrug. "Nothing happened."
"And that's why you're cleaning a ghost spot?" he asks flatly. You glance at the cloak. The stain's long gone. You set it aside, flexing your stiff fingers. "He was drunk. It's done."
"Names," Levi says.
"No."
"Why?"
"Because I know you," you say, finally facing him. "You'd go handle it and then I'd owe you and then you'd act like I didn't and then you'd avoid me for a week so you wouldn't have to hear me say thank you, and then we'd be back where we started."
A muscle jumps in his jaw. "You don't owe me."
"You want to bet?"
Silence stretches. He steps inside, closes the door behind him with a careful click. The two of you exist in a pocket of air that feels separate from the rest of the world.
"You could've told me," he says. Quieter.
You exhale. "I didn't want to burden you."
He sighs and searches your face. "Did he touch you?"
"No." The word is true, but it tastes like rust. "He just made sure I knew he could."
Levi breathes once, slow and heavy, like he's compressing anger into a neat cube he'll store for later. He reaches for the cloak you finished, folds it with an absurd precision that calms you and irritates you at the same time.
"Tea," he says.
You open your mouth to argue. Then you close it. When Levi offers tea, it isn't hospitality, it's a truce. You follow him down the corridor, feeling the weight in your sternum shift from sharp to dull.
His room is as clean as a kept promise. He sets a kettle on the brazier, moves like he's done this a thousand times (he has). You sit on the edge of the low trunk and stare at your hands so he won't see your eyes sting.
He sees anyway.
"You're not fine," he says.
You snort. "You're very observant."
"Don't start."
"Start what?"
"The thing where you throw jokes at a problem until it's buried."
"Pot," you say, gesturing at him. "Kettle."
His mouth twitches, then steadies. The kettle begins to murmur. He pours, gives you the first cup. It smells like something green and alive. You keep your fingers wrapped around the heat and try to breathe through it.
"I'm thinking of leaving," you hear yourself say.
The steam curls between you and disappears.
Levi doesn't react for three heartbeats. Then he sets his cup down, unblinking. "Because of today?"
"Because of everything." You force a smile that doesn't fit your face. "Because I'm not built for this. For the way everyone looks at you like you're a weapon or a warning. For the way people with power wear the law like a glove and there's nothing we can do about it but pretend we didn't see. I'm tired, Levi."
"I know."
"Do you?" The laugh slips out, brittle. "You survive. You compartmentalize. You turn the world into a list and you cross it off. I… I carry it. It gets heavy."
He watches you calmly as he speaks, "What do you want?"
You swallow. "To breathe without being afraid I'll owe someone for it."
He considers that. Then, like he's decided to stop trying to be clever with pain, he steps forward, close enough that you feel the faint heat of him. He smells like soap and something quieter that you only smell when he lets you this close: his skin warmed by tea.
"This isn't an offer I don't think I'll ever make" he says, voice steady. "So think carefully."
You blink. "What..."
"Move into my quarters, that way people will understand we're in a relationship." He says it like a solution, not a plea. "Until you want to leave, or don't, lock stays inside at night. If anyone put their hands on you or thinks they can..." His mouth thins. "They won't."
Your heart knocks too hard against your ribs. "Is that… allowed?"
"Does that matter?" he asks. Then, after a beat, softer, "My room is clean. It's quiet. No one knocks unless they want their fingers broken so it's safe too."
You manage a breath that's almost a laugh. "I can't take your bed."
"You won't." His eyes flick to the narrow cot against the wall. "We'll figure it out."
"We," you echo.
He doesn't flinch. "If you want it."
You set the cup down before your hands betray you. "If I say yes, it changes things."
"It has already changed," he says. "I just stopped pretending I didn't notice."
The clock on the wall measures the fragile space between heartbeats. You could say no. You could tell him you'll be fine, that it's better to keep whatever this is undefined and therefore unbreakable. You could leave at dawn and never see whether the ache in your ribs is fear or relief.
But he's watching you like he watches a blade he's about to trust with his life: wary, sure, resigned to the risk.
"Okay," you say. Your voice shakes.
His shoulders drop so slightly you almost miss it. "Take the left cabinet," he says, like he's confirming inventory. "You hoard socks. I've seen it."
You stare. "I do not..."
"You do."
You don't realize you're smiling until the smile hurts. "Bossy."
"Efficient."
He moves to the trunk, drags out an extra pillow and sets it on the cot. It should be awkward and it is. But it's a comfortable awkwardness, the kind that means he's letting you into the strict geometry of his life and making room.
You watch him fuss with the blanket. "Levi."
"Yeah?"
"What if I don't want the cot."
He stills. Looks over his shoulder at you, eyes dark in the low light. "Then where?"
You feel your pulse in your mouth. "We'll figure it out."
A silence that is not empty follows. He nods once, like he's agreed to an impossible mission and returns to the pillow like he needs his hands to have a task.
You move first. You set your cup next to his. You cross the two steps between you and touch his sleeve the way you've wanted to since the first time he corrected your grip and didn't realize his breath brushed your ear. He goes very still. You slide your fingers down, find his hand, feel him exhale.
"Think carefully," he repeats, softer now. "I'm not… easy."
"I know," you say. "I'm not either."
He huffs a ghost of a laugh. "You're worse."
"True."
He turns, your hands still tangled, tension thrumming like a wire. You expect him to kiss you because that's what happens in stories. But Levi does not kiss you. He leans his forehead to yours instead and you feel the offer again, not spoken this time but still loud: Stay if you want. I'll try.
"Tomorrow," he says, words on your skin. "I'll handle the noble."
"Levi...."
"Quiet," he murmurs. "You don't owe me. I'll sleep better if I know he understands what he can't buy."
You close your eyes. "This isn't just protection." you murmur.
"No," he says and the word lands like a marker on a map. "It isn't."
Your breath steadies. The chair creaks.
"You said we'd figure it out," he says quietly.You smile into the dark. "We will."
His hand finds your wrist, two fingers light against your pulse, like he's counting proof that you're here. "Not just anyone," he repeats, a whisper meant for the night. "Remember that."
"I will."

Stargazing with you

Organiser: @levievent "LeviMonth25"
Canon era, fluffy romance, 700 words
Summary: You and Levi stargazing together after a long day.
Tags: @theremainsof @spouseofleviackerman @levisbrat25 @itsnathateasy @violentvaleska @meowmewow7 @dreamerofthewest @mikabella7 @satorella @sugacor3 @darkstarlight82 @derealizationns @sweetheartzs @raginginferno267 @beth-nina
Day 18: To be honest I just wanted a chance
to look at the stars with you
The night is still.
Cool air brushes against your skin as you step quietly onto the rooftop, blanket in hand. The faint hum of the barracks below is distant, softened by the height, by the hush of late hours when the world seems to fall asleep.
You didn't expect anyone else to be here.
Which is exactly why you're surprised when you find Levi sitting on the ledge, back to you, arms resting loosely on his knees as he gazes upward.Your steps falter.
Of all people.
"…You always sneak up here too?" you ask softly, not wanting to startle him.
He doesn't turn, but his reply comes just as quietly.
"Tch. You're the one sneaking. I'm the captain and I can go anywhere."
You step forward, smile tugging at your lips. "Fair enough."
You settle beside him, not too close, laying out the blanket on the cold stone. He doesn't move, doesn't protest. The silence between you stretches—but not uncomfortably. There's something oddly calming about sitting beside him in the dark like this, both of you gazing at the same sky. The stars are brilliant tonight, scattered across the sky like glitter thrown by an impatient god. You tilt your head back, eyes trying to trace the constellations you only half-remember.
"Why are you here?" he asks suddenly.
You blink. "Why are you here?"
He shoots you a look. You laugh.
"I mean, what are you doing up here? You should be sleeping." he presses, quieter this time.
You pause, fingers curling into the fabric of the blanket.
"…To be honest, I kinda had a feeling that you'd be here. After a long tiring day." you say slowly, "And I... I just wanted to look at the stars with you."
Levi goes very still.
There's a sharpness to the way he breathes in. But he doesn't look away from the sky.
"…You're weird."
"You've told me that before."
He sighs and says, "I meant it both times."
You hum, leaning back on your hands. "You know, you could just say you're flattered."
"Keep dreaming."
"Liar."
He glares at you briefly. You grin.
"You can admit it. You like me."
"I tolerate you, brat."
"That's not what you said last week when you cleaned my desk for me and told Hange to back off when they tried to steal my cookies."
"That was for my sanity. You're a mess."
You lean toward him, voice playful. "I think you like me, Captain."
His eyes flick to yours, unreadable in the moonlight.
You watch him—watch the way his jaw ticks, the subtle lift of his brows as if silently battling himself. And then…
"I don't dislike you," he says, finally.
You blink.
He looks at the sky again, like he's trying to hide his feelings by it.
Your heart stutters. Levi Ackerman doesn't hand out affection lightly. That one statement is a small miracle. A shy galaxy in itself.
"Wow," you say softly. "That's practically a love confession."
He snorts. "Don't get ahead of yourself."
You lie back on the blanket, staring up at the sky again. "Too late."
Levi doesn't answer.
But after a few moments, he shifts and lies down beside you.
Close now. Closer than before.
You don't say anything.
He doesn't either.
Just watches the stars with you.
And maybe—maybe that's all you wanted tonight.
Because it's more than enough.

Why would I play fair when I can get away with it?

Organiser: @levievent "LeviMonth25"
Captain Levi Ackerman X playful female reader! Teasing! Fluffy romance! 1k words!
Summary: You know you're the only person in this whole world who can get away after teasing Levi. So you always take your chance, not wasting a single one.
Tags: @theremainsof @spouseofleviackerman @levisbrat25 @itsnathateasy @violentvaleska @meowmewow7 @dreamerofthewest @mikabella7 @satorella @sugacor3 @darkstarlight82 @derealizationns @sweetheartzs @raginginferno267
Day 15: No one plays fair if they think they
can get away with it
No one plays fair if they think they can get away with it.
And you—well, you're practically the queen of it.
Everyone in the Corps walks on eggshells around Levi Ackerman. The strongest soldier humanity has to offer, the man who can kill a titan and clean a room with the same intensity, the guy whose mere stare makes grown men straighten their spines and drop their voices.
Everyone but you.
"Oi, Levi," you sing-song from across the hallway, arms folded behind your back, rocking on your heels. "Is that a new shirt?"
He's just stepped out of the meeting room after a long day, sleeves rolled, expression unreadable. The kind of unreadable that means danger. His cravat is crooked, dust clings to his boots, and he looks two seconds away from snapping someone's neck.
"Yes," he replies simply.
You squint. "Hmm… You have a terrible fashion sense."
He stops. Blinks once. Then again. "Tch."
A less brave soul would have backed down. But not you. You keep going.
"I mean, it's alright, since you look good in everything," you add dramatically, sighing. "But your other one hugged your arms better."
A pause. A very long, loaded pause.
Then- "Did you stop me just to give me fashion advice?" Levi asks, deadpan.
You beam. "Would you be mad if I said yes?"
His eye twitches.
But he doesn't walk away.
That's the thing with you and Levi. You poke and prod, throw sass and dramatics, and for some reason, he lets you. No one else could even dream of saying the things you do to him. He once made a cadet cry for laughing too loud while he was having a bad day. You once told him his hair looked like a mop, and he smirked.
You're not stupid. You know why. It's because you're his soft spot. His weakness. The glitch in the perfectly cold system that is Levi Ackerman.
You know it, and you take full advantage.
➽──────────────❥
You're sitting on the barracks roof one evening, feet dangling, cheeks stuffed with stolen bread. Levi's next to you, drinking tea out of his obnoxiously tiny cup like it's the most serious ritual in the world.
You swing your legs. "Wanna hear something scandalous?"
"No."
You continue anyway. "I found out Hange and Erwin are betting on the fact if you wear underwear or not. Hange says no while Erwin...."
"Why are you telling me this?"
"Because I enjoy seeing you suffering."
Lie. You annoy him like this because sometimes these things makes him smile. And all you want is to make Levi smile. He knows that too.
He closes his eyes. "You're a menace."
"I prefer the term delightful chaos." You offer him a piece of bread like an offering to the gods. "Here. You look like you need carbs."
He ignores the bread but glances at you, annoyed. "You've got crumbs on your face."
"Oh, are you going to wipe them off for me, Captain?"
He stares. Says nothing.
You giggle and lean closer. "Well?"
"No," he says flatly.
"Mean."
You lean back, satisfied, munching loudly just to mess with him. He could tell you to shut up. He could order you off the roof. But he doesn't. Because this is your thing.
He likes the way you rattle his calm.
➽──────────────❥
A few days later, you're in his office, dramatically flopped across his couch like a corpse, whining like a child.
"Levi, I'm dying."
"You're on your period. It happens every month."
"And I'm dying."
He sighs but doesn't kick you out.You peer at him, upside down from your position. "You should let me redecorate in here."
"Absolutely not."
"C'mon, just a little—like, a vase? Some color?"
"This is an office, not a brothel."
You gasp, scandalized. "So you do think flowers are slutty!"
He drops his pen and glares. "Why are you like this?"
You grin. "Because no one plays fair when they know they can get away with it."
He blinks. Then something dangerous flickers in his eyes.
"You think you can get away with this?"
"I know I can."
"Brat."
You smirk. "Uncle."
"You're sleeping in the stables tonight," he replies without missing a beat.
"And I still think your shirt's ugly," you say back and laugh.
And Levi?
He doesn't even try to hide the small smile that curls on his lips.

I think Levi would be incredibly cautious, even a bit fearful when it comes to physical intimacy.
He grew up in the Underground, surrounded by violence, abuse, and exploitation. His mother worked in a brothel and likely died of illness — potentially something she contracted on the job. Levi was a child in an environment where bodies were used, sold, and discarded. That shapes your understanding of intimacy in a way that’s hard to shake.
Add to that the way other men talked about him when he was young — suggesting he’d “follow in his mother’s footsteps.” That’s dehumanization. That sticks.
I think the first time he let you touch his face, he flinched—not because he didn’t trust you, but because his body doesn’t know how to receive soft things without preparing for pain. For him, true intimacy is letting someone in far enough to see the damage, and not being afraid that they’ll walk away.
He’s not the kind of person who takes sex lightly. If it ever happens, it’s not because he's impulsive—it’s because he trusts you enough to hand over the part of himself he’s spent his whole life guarding.
